The CE RoHS Metal Cable Connector: What is it?
The CE RoHS metal cable connector is a type of electrical connector designed to provide a secure and durable connection between two cables or between a cable and an electrical device. The “CE” in the name stands for the Conformité Européenne, which is the official quality mark for conformity with health, safety, and environmental protection standards of the European Union. The “RoHS” stands for the Restriction of Hazardous Substances Directive, which restricts the use of certain hazardous substances in electrical and electronic equipment.

Choosing the Right CE RoHS Metal Cable Connector
When selecting a CE RoHS metal cable connector, it is essential to consider the following factors:
1. Connector Type: There are various types of metal cable connectors available, such as screw-type, bayonet-type, and push-pull connectors. Choose the one that best suits your application’s requirements.
2. Cable Size: Ensure that the connector is compatible with the cable size you intend to use.
3. Environmental Conditions: Consider the environmental conditions in which the connector will be used, such as temperature, humidity, and vibration, and select a connector that can withstand these conditions.
4. Certification: Always verify that the connector is CE and RoHS compliant to ensure that it meets the necessary standards.
